N'-(2,4-Dichloro-benzyl-idene)-4-methoxy-benzohydrazide methanol solvate
Abstract:
In the title compound, C(15)H(12)Cl(2)N(2)O(2)·CH(3)OH, the hydrazone mol-ecule displays an E configuration about the C=N bond. The dihedral angle between the two benzene rings is 4.6 (2)°. In the crystal structure, the hydrazone and methanol mol-ecules are linked into a chain propagating along the a axis via N-H⋯O and O-H⋯O hydrogen bonds.
